Fruits and vegetables are an important part of the Pakistani diet, providing essential vitamins and minerals and contributing to a healthy lifestyle. In Pakistan, there is an abundance of both locally-grown and imported fruits and vegetables, making it easy for consumers to get their daily recommended servings. Common fruits include apples, bananas, oranges, mangoes, watermelons, pomegranates, and grapes. Popular vegetables include potatoes, onions, tomatoes, cauliflower, cabbage, spinach, and carrots.

In addition to the fresh produce, there are a variety of canned, frozen, and dried fruits and vegetables available on the market. Pakistani cuisine often calls for the use of these preserved items in curries, stews, and sauces, giving the dishes an extra burst of flavor.

Pakistan is also home to a number of unique fruits and vegetables, including loquats, bitter melons, and okra. These items are often served as sides to traditional dishes, adding texture and a unique taste.

In conclusion, fruits and vegetables play a vital role in the Pakistani diet, contributing to good health and providing flavor and texture to traditional dishes.
